Prince of Darkness (1987) and John Carpenter’s Science of Horror

from The 80s Movie Podcast · host Edward Havens

This week on The 80s Movie Podcast, host Edward Havens examines John Carpenter’s Prince of Darkness as a work of atmosphere, structure, and philosophical horror. We look at how Carpenter builds tension through containment, repetition, and slow escalation. A forgotten church becomes the center of the film’s anxiety, and the sealed cylinder in its basement turns the story into a study of instability. However, the movie is not interested in simple shock value. It is interested in the way ideas infect a space, a group, and eventually the audience. We also explore the film’s central tension between science and religion. Carpenter treats both systems with a kind of grim seriousness, then forces them into the same frame. As a result, the movie becomes less about proving one worldview correct and more about showing how fragile human certainty really is. Meanwhile, Prince of Darkness also reveals Carpenter’s command of mise-en-scène. The film uses corridors, shadows, and closed interiors to create a sense of pressure that never fully lifts. In addition, the ensemble structure gives the movie a documentary-like logic, as if we are watching a controlled experiment collapse in real time. Although Prince of Darkness was not initially embraced as one of Carpenter’s major works, its reputation has grown because the film keeps yielding new readings. Ultimately, it stands as one of his most intellectually ambitious horror films, and one of his most unsettling.
